Through some lateral browsing I also came across musicovery.com, a site that populates playlists based on mood and preference information inputed by users. You can also filter for decade. Somehow musicovery knew that when I input “dark” as my mood I’d be all about hearing “Winds of Change” by the Scorpions. I’m a sucker for perestroika rock.
This strikes me a great tool for writers because writers are moody by default and definition. It’s not wallowing if you know you’re doing it, and you’re going to obsess about whatever it is you’re obsessing about anyway. Might as well get some catharsis and inspiration out of it.
